What affects the price

When you look at replacing your HVAC system, several variables shape the final bill. The size of your home and the specific ductwork required play a major role in labor time. Then there is the efficiency rating of the unit itself; higher-rated systems cost more upfront but often lower monthly utility bills. You also have to consider the brand, the type of fuel source, and whether you need to upgrade electrical components to handle the new equipment.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

About this service

Installing central air involves connecting a new outdoor condenser to an existing or new network of ductwork throughout your home. The total cost typically depends on the size of your house, the complexity of the duct layout, and the efficiency rating of the new equipment. Replacing older units often requires upgrading electrical or ventilation components to meet current standards. We assess your specific floor plan to ensure the system is sized correctly.
